How they compare
Cuba currently reports 8.8% against 8.4% in Zimbabwe, a difference of 0.4%.
The two have swapped places 5 times across 9 shared years of data; in 2017 it was Zimbabwe ahead.
Cuba ranks 25th and Zimbabwe ranks 27th of 110 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Cuba averaged higher in 1 and Zimbabwe in 1.
